Ultrashort Pulsed Laser Beam Diffraction By One Dimensional Reflection Volume Holographic Grating
Wang Chunhua, Yan Aimin, Liu Liren, Liu Dean... and Qu Weijuan|Show fewer author(s)
By using the coupled wave theory of Kogelnik,the diffraction of an ultrashort pulsed beam by a one dimensional reflection volume holographic grating is investigated. Considering the dispersion effect of the grating media,the spectral and temporal distributions of the diffracted and transmitted beams,the spectral bandwidth of the grating,as well as the diffraction efficiency of the reflection volume grating are studied both analytically and numerically. It is investigated that the spectral widths of the diffraction light are narrowed,temporal widths are broadened,and then diffraction efficiencies decrease with the dispersion effect of the grating media. In particular,the distortion and broadening of the pulsed beams are shown.They are controlled by the parameters of the grating and the input conditions. These results demonstrate that there is a new potential for the study of the diffraction of the ultrashort pulsed beam by the volume holographic gratings,such as femtosecond pulse shaping..

Experimental Study of Figure-of-eight Fiber Lasers Based on Nonlinear Amplifying Loop Mirror
Zhang Wei, Chen Guofu, Zhao Wei, Wang Yishan... and Hou Xun|Show fewer author(s)
The experimental study of the Yb3+-doped figure-of-eight cavity fiber laser using the nonlinear amplifying loop mirror (NALM) was reported,which was pumped by 976 nm semiconductor laser. The fiber laser can generate 0.2 mW average power of 43.6 ps pulse duration at a repetition of 18.2 MHz,and operating central wavelength was 1053.3 nm,spectrum width was 8 nm,though grating pairs to compensate the positive dispersion outside the cavity,as short as 616 fs output pulse was obtained after amplifying,which was to our knowledge the shortest pulse to date from this kind of Yb3+-doped fiber laser..

Design of an Ultra-fast Electron Diffraction System

The designed electron diffraction system consists of an ultra-fast electron gun,a sample chamber,a readout system,a power supply system,and a vacuum system,and it bears such unique characteristics as high energy,high temporal resolution,and high detection capacity.The photocathode is of a 35 nm Ag film deposited on an The designed electron diffraction system consists of an ultra-fast electron gun,a sample chamber,a readout system,a power supply system,and a vacuum system,and it bears such unique characteristics as high energy,high temporal resolution,and high detection capacity.The photocathode is of a 35 nm Ag film deposited on an MgF2 glass disk,and it is sensitive to ultraviolet light with wavelength of 266 nm. A magnetic lens is used to focus the electrons. Two pairs of electric deflection plates are used in the X and Y directions respectively to control the movement of the electrons,and one pair of them will act as a scanning plate while measuring the pulse width of electrons. The sample chamber is made of stainless steel,and in the middle of the chamber there is a specimen holder,capable of shifting in three dimensions and turning around its axis. The diffraction pattern recording system has a very high detecting efficiency,and even a single electron could be detected. A cascade MCP detector is used to ensure an electron gain reached to 104. The electron gun is in a vacuum system of 10-4 Pa. The whole gun is shielded by a μ-metal sheath. The designed temporal resolution of the ultra-fast electron diffraction system(UED) is about 358fs..

The Asymmetry of Diffraction Patterns from Liquid Surface Waves
Miao Runcai, Dong Jun, Qi Jianxia, and Li Fangju

In the experiment steady and visible diffraction patterns were obtained,and the obvious asymmetry of patterns was observed for the first time. Theoretically the approximate conditions of the surface wave diffraction were analyzed,and the corresponding analytic expression of angle width of diffraction patterns was derived,which explained the asymmetry distribution well. The symmetry distribution of diffraction pattern is a universal rule. And whether it can be observed obviously depends on the ratio of the wavelength of surface wave and light. The bigger the ratio is,the more obvious the asymmetry distribution is . Under the condition that the surface wavelength is close to the light wavelength,the diffraction patterns can be considered as a kind of symmetry distribution approximately..
